Notice Title
Supply of a Field Flow Fractionation (FFF) system
Notice Description
NOTICE OF AWARD OF a field flow fractionation (FFF) system as a multi-user facility for the separation and analysis of nanoscale to microscale materials. The FFF system needs to be appropriate for use with wide-ranging sample types, including macromolecules, biomolecular assemblies, self-assembled materials such as micelles and vesicles, inorganic nanoparticles. Inline analysis of samples should allow determination of the concentrations and the size and shape of the constituents. It is also required that samples can be collected in distinct fractions for downstream analyses and work flows.
